Whole Food Tub of Blue Cheese...can I still eat it?

Anonymous
I opened it at Christmas, but the sell by date isn't until April 2013. Is there a rule like with lunchmeat that it should be eaten within a certain time after opening?

If it is 'extra moldy blue' or smells like ammonia, toss it. I'd be leery of eating it now after being unsealed for 2+ months.

i wouldnt eat it if you opened it that long ago. the date on a food product is generally for unopened items. after open, the shelf life changes depending on the product.
